#fe4980 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#fe4980 is composed of 99.6% red, 28.6% green and 50.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 71.3% magenta, 49.6% yellow and 0.4% black. It has a hue angle of 341.8 degrees, a saturation of 98.9% and a lightness of 64.1%. #fe4980 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ff92ff with #fd0001. Closest websafe color is: #ff3399.

Shades and Tints of #fe4980

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0004 is the darkest color, while #fff9fb is the lightest one.
